Você está na página 1de 5

Dentro do VISUALG 3.

0 tem uma CTRL+J mas acho que tamb�m est� incompleta, � que s�o
tantas coisas, que eu estou ainda me organizando.
A maioria deles est�o dentro do HELP.CHM

A rela��o dos comandos, fun��es, vari�veis, constantes e dados :

Fun��es pr� definidas no visualg 3.0 (pseudo-linguagem em portugol)


Abs( )
Log( )
Div( )
Tan( )
Sen( )
Cos( )
Rand( )
Randi( )
Quad( )
Exp( )
Pot( )
Cotan( )
ArcCos( )
ArcSen( )
Raizq( )

Mod ==> usado para achar o m�dulo de um n�mero em compara��es (o mesmo que ' % ' )

------------------------------------------- teclado
------------------------------------------------------
Leia( vari�vel_nome ) ==> L� do teclado e coloca em uma vari�vel 'vari�vel_nome'
-----------------------------------------------------------------------------------
---------------------------
Fun��es especiais de convers�es
Pos( )
Asc( )
Carac( )
Copia ( )
Int( )
Compr( )
Maiusc( )
Minusc( )
NumPCarac( )
CaracPNum( )

Fun��es especiais que n�o retornam valores pra vari�veis s� com os PERIF�RICO
(MONITOR)
Escreva( ) ==> Escreve na tela do monitor do computador fica na linha
Escreval( ) ==> Escreve na tela do monitor do computador mas pulando um linha.

MudaCor( ) ==> Muda a cor dos caracteres(letras) e do fundo (tela)


Mudacor(Cor, posi��o)
Cores => Entre "aspas": Amarelo, Branco, Preto, Azul, Verde, Vermelho
Posi��o=> Entre "aspas" tamb�m: FRENTE, FUNDOS

Extras (ainda n�o criadas)


*Posicionar
*Tecla
*Etrim
*Dtrim
*Esquerda
*Direita
*Replicar

Comandos do Visualg 3.0 (pseudo-linguagem em portugol)


Limpatela ==> Limpa a tela do monitor do computador
Pausa
Arquivo

Desvios multiplos condicionais : s� use vari�veis e controles do tipo caracter


Escolha xvar(caracter)
Caso "texto"
Outrocaso
Fimescolha (FIMESCOLHA)

Desvios simples e compostos


Se (condi��o) ent�o
comandos
sen�o
comandos
FimSe

SE Entao Ent�o (ENT�O)


Senao, Sen�o (SEN�O)
FimSe

Controle de La�os sequenciais e finitos


PARA vari�vel(inteira) DE inicio AT� fim FA�A
comandos
FIMPARA

Para De (DE) Ate (ATE) At� (AT�) Passo Faca (FACA) Fa�a (FA�A)
FimPara (FIMPARA)

Controle de La�os sequenciais e infinitos


Enquanto condi��o FA�A
comandos
FimEnquanto

Enquanto (ENQUANTO)
FimEnquanto (FIMENQUANTO)

Repita
Fimrepita (FIMREPITA)

Interrompa
Retorne
Pausa

Operadores l�gicos
e (E)
ou (OU)
Nao
N�o (N�O)
Xou (XOU)

Declara��o de UDFs (FUN��ES DEFINIDAS PELOS USU�RIOS)


Funcao
Fun��o (FUN��O)
Fimfuncao (FIMFUN��O)
Mensagem
Procedimento (PROCEDIMENTO)
Fimprocedimento (FIMPROCEDIMENTO)

Palavras reservadas Especiais


===================================
Algoritmo --> Come�o de todos os algoritmos
var --> declara��o dos tipos das vari�veis
Inicio --> inicio do programa(Algoritmo) ou fun��o ou procedimento
FimAlgoritmo --> termino do algoritmo e fim do programa
=========================================
Cronometro
Timer
On
Off
Eco (ECO)
Aleatorio (ALEAT�RIO)
Perfil
Dos (DOS)
Debug (DEBUG)
Tipo (TIPO)
var (VAR)
const (CONST)

======================================
Declara��o de constantes padr�o
const (CONST)
Lista
Pi (PI)

================================================
Declaradores de Vari�veis no cabe�alho do programa (�rea de declara��es)
Var (VAR)
Vari�vel (VARI�VEL)
Variavel (VARIAVEL)

� eu sei, estou montando ainda, mas me falta tempo!


Dentro do VISUALG 3.0 tem uma CTRL+J mas acho que tamb�m est� incompleta, � que s�o
tantas coisas, que eu estou ainda me organizando.
A maioria deles est�o dentro do HELP.CHM

A rela��o dos comandos, fun��es, vari�veis, constantes e dados :

Fun��es pr� definidas no visualg 3.0 (pseudo-linguagem em portugol)


Abs( )
Log
Div
Tan(
Sen
Cos
Rand
Randi
Quad
Exp
Pot
Cotan
ArcCos
ArcSen
Raizq
Mod ==> usado para achar o m�dulo de um n�mero em compara��es (o mesmo que ' % ' )

------------------------------------------- teclado
------------------------------------------------------
Leia( vari�vel_nome ) ==> L� do teclado e coloca em uma vari�vel 'vari�vel_nome'
-----------------------------------------------------------------------------------
---------------------------
Fun��es especiais de convers�es
Pos
Asc( )
Carac( )
Copia ( )
Int
Compr (
Maiusc
Minusc
NumPCarac
CaracPNum

Fun��es especiais que n�o retornam valores pra vari�veis s� com os PERIF�RICO
(MONITOR)
Escreva( ) ==> Escreve na tela do monitor do computador
Escreval( ) ==> Escreve na tela do monitor do computador mas pulando um linha.
MudaCor( ) Mudacor(Cor, posi��o) Cores => Entre "aspas": Amarelo, Branco, Preto,
Azul, Verde, Vermelho
Posi��o=> Entre "aspas" tamb�m:
FRENTE, FUNDOS

Extras (ainda n�o criadas)


*Posicionar
*Tecla
*Etrim
*Dtrim
*Esquerda
*Direita
*Replicar

Comandos do Visualg 3.0 (pseudo-linguagem em portugol)


Limpatela ==> Limpa a tela do monitor do computador
Pausa
Arquivo

Escolha de
Caso

Outrocaso
Fimescolha (FIMESCOLHA)

Se Entao Ent�o (ENT�O)


Senao, Sen�o (SEN�O)
FimSe

Para De (DE) Ate (ATE) At� (AT�) Passo Faca (FACA) Fa�a (FA�A)
FimPara (FIMPARA)

Enquanto
FimEnquanto (FIMENQUANTO)

Repita
Fimrepita (FIMREPITA)

Interrompa
Retorne

Pausa

Operadores l�gicos
e (E)
ou (OU)
Nao
N�o (N�O)
Xou (XOU)

Declara��o de UDFs (FUN��ES DEFINIDAS PELOS USU�RIOS)


Funcao
Fun��o (FUN��O)
Fimfuncao (FIMFUN��O)
Mensagem
Procedimento (PROCEDIMENTO)
Fimprocedimento (FIMPROCEDIMENTO)

Palavras reservadas Especiais


===================================
Algoritmo --> Come�o de todos os algoritmos
var --> declara��o dos tipos das vari�veis
Inicio --> inicio do programa(Algoritmo) ou fun��o ou procedimento
FimAlgoritmo --> termino do algoritmo e fim do programa
=========================================
Cronometro
Timer
On
Off
Eco (ECO)
Aleatorio (ALEAT�RIO)
Perfil
Dos (DOS)
Debug (DEBUG)
Tipo (TIPO)
var (VAR)
const (CONST)

======================================
Declara��o de constantes padr�o
const (CONST)
Lista
Pi (PI)

================================================
Declaradores de Vari�veis no cabe�alho do programa (�rea de declara��es)
Var (VAR)
Vari�vel (VARI�VEL)
Variavel (VARIAVEL)

Você também pode gostar